Transaction 3ec76bee12d88857284582dab01c52d4ac35b2e3032d52c6a95e49ff58051ce9

1 Input
2 Outputs
  • 3ec76bee12d88857284582dab01c52d4ac35b2e3032d52c6a95e49ff58051ce9:0
  • value  1347712
    address  1KefdWrNeggb5ZJbHq8UmR6QWWuvgNtm1w
  • 3ec76bee12d88857284582dab01c52d4ac35b2e3032d52c6a95e49ff58051ce9:1
  • value  22138550
    address  3DH2sJNfLan6wSHSiTuoaUsyzxC4nyMXSg